About 3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one
3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one (PubChem CID 9360898) has the molecular formula C20H18N4O3S
and a molecular weight of 394.46 g/mol. Its IUPAC name is 3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one.

What is the SMILES notation for 3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one?
The canonical SMILES for 3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one is CCOc1ccc(-n2c(SCc3nnc(C)o3)nc3ccccc3c2=O)cc1.
What is the InChIKey of 3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one?
The InChIKey is KOKXORNHSRTWPD-UHFFFAOYSA-N. The full InChI is InChI=1S/C20H18N4O3S/c1-3-26-15-10-8-14(9-11-15)24-19(25)16-6-4-5-7-17(16)21-20(24)28-12-18-23-22-13(2)27-18/h4-11H,3,12H2,1-2H3.
What are the key properties of 3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one?
3-(4-ethoxyphenyl)-2-[(5-methyl-1,3,4-oxadiazol-2-yl)methylsulfanyl]quinazolin-4-one has a molecular weight of 394.46 g/mol, XLogP of 3.77, 6 rotatable bonds, 0 hydrogen bond donors, and 8 hydrogen bond acceptors.
